AliPhysics  05c4c93 (05c4c93)
ELossTimeTask::RingHistos Struct Reference
Inheritance diagram for ELossTimeTask::RingHistos:

Public Member Functions

 RingHistos ()
 
 RingHistos (UShort_t d, Char_t r)
 
Bool_t Book (TList *dir, TH1 *dt)
 
void Event (AliESDFMD &fmd, Double_t logDt)
 
void Finalize (const TList *input, TList *output, TH1 *dt)
 
- Public Member Functions inherited from AliForwardUtil::RingHistos
 RingHistos ()
 
 RingHistos (UShort_t d, Char_t r)
 
 RingHistos (const RingHistos &o)
 
virtual ~RingHistos ()
 
RingHistosoperator= (const RingHistos &o)
 
TListDefineOutputList (TList *d) const
 
TListGetOutputList (const TList *d) const
 
TH1GetOutputHist (const TList *d, const char *name) const
 
Color_t Color () const
 
const char * GetName () const
 
const UShort_tNSector () const
 
const UShort_tNStrip () const
 

Public Attributes

TH2fDtVsELoss
 
- Public Attributes inherited from AliForwardUtil::RingHistos
UShort_t fDet
 
Char_t fRing
 
TString fName
 
UShort_t fkNSector
 
UShort_t fkNStrip
 

Detailed Description

Structure to hold per-ring histograms

Definition at line 266 of file ELossTimeTask.C.

Constructor & Destructor Documentation

ELossTimeTask::RingHistos::RingHistos ( )
inline

Constructor - for I/O only

Definition at line 271 of file ELossTimeTask.C.

ELossTimeTask::RingHistos::RingHistos ( UShort_t  d,
Char_t  r 
)
inline

Constructor

Parameters
ddetector number
rring identifier

Definition at line 281 of file ELossTimeTask.C.

Member Function Documentation

Bool_t ELossTimeTask::RingHistos::Book ( TList dir,
TH1 dt 
)
inline

Book histograms

Parameters
dirParent list to add our list to
dtHistogram of time differences
Returns
true on success

Definition at line 293 of file ELossTimeTask.C.

Referenced by ELossTimeTask::Book().

void ELossTimeTask::RingHistos::Event ( AliESDFMD fmd,
Double_t  logDt 
)
inline

Process a single event

Parameters
fmdFMD ESD data
logDtLogarithm (base 10) of Time-to-previous event

Definition at line 317 of file ELossTimeTask.C.

Referenced by ELossTimeTask::Event().

void ELossTimeTask::RingHistos::Finalize ( const TList input,
TList output,
TH1 dt 
)
inline

Definition at line 330 of file ELossTimeTask.C.

Referenced by ELossTimeTask::Finalize().

Member Data Documentation

TH2* ELossTimeTask::RingHistos::fDtVsELoss

Our histogram

Definition at line 357 of file ELossTimeTask.C.

Referenced by Book(), Event(), and Finalize().


The documentation for this struct was generated from the following file: